The Challenge?
Two teams the Red-Heads and What-a-Relief are raising money for RedR-IHE by competing in the humanitarian themed "Disaster Relief Challenge" on September 16&17.
Activities will include refugee camp logistics and management, team development, medical, mental and engineering challenges with a focus on water needs for refugees.

The Second Challenge?
Some of the teams' members will also be putting themselves through a timed off-road triathlon, starting in Cardiff and ending at Pen-y-fan, South Wales' highest mountain...
- 1.5km of swimming at Maindy Swimming Pool, Cardiff
- 60km of uphill cycling from Cardiff's Bute Park up the Taff trail, through Merthyr Tydfil to the Storey Alms at the head of the valley
- 6km of running, walking and crawling up (and down!) the 886m Pen-y-fan!
